虚拟币交易网是一个提供用户进行数字货币买卖的平台。用户可以在这些平台上以相应的价格买入或卖出自己持有的各种虚拟货币,如比特币、以太坊等。随着全球数字货币的快速发展,虚拟币交易网的需求与日俱增。
交易网源码通常包括前端和后端系统。前端负责用户界面的展示与交互,包括注册、登录、资产查询等功能;后端则负责数据处理、交易撮合、资金管理等核心逻辑。搭建一个全面的交易平台需要将这些组件有机的结合在一起。
虚拟币交易为投资者提供了一个便捷的平台,用户可以即时获取市场信息,并迅速进行交易。与此同时,随着区块链技术的发展,虚拟货币的应用场景也逐渐丰富。
--- ### 2. 虚拟币交易网源码的功能模块用户管理模块是虚拟币交易网的基础。它包括用户注册、登录、两步验证等功能。安全性是重点,需要确保用户信息和资产的安全。
资金的流入与流出是交易平台的核心功能之一。需要设计合理的充值和提现流程,并实时更新用户账户信息。同时,要确保对资金的监管,防止洗钱行为。
交易撮合系统是核心交易逻辑,负责将买卖订单进行匹配。设计时需考虑报价策略、多币种支持以及高并发处理能力。
安全性是交易平台的生命线。需要设计防火墙、网络监控、数据隔离等措施,确保用户资产及信息不被泄露。
--- ### 3. 构建虚拟币交易网的技术栈前端部分的设计常用HTML、CSS和JavaScript等技术。此外,框架如React、Vue也被广泛应用于构建响应式用户界面,以提升用户体验。
后端通常使用Node.js、Java或Python等技术来处理请求与响应。利用RESTful API或GraphQL等技术,提高前后端的交互效率。
常用的数据库包括MySQL、PostgreSQL和MongoDB等,选择合适的数据库可以提高数据存储和检索的效率。
集成现有的区块链网络,便于支持多种虚拟货币的交易。此外,可以通过智能合约实现自动执行的交易逻辑。
--- ### 4. 安全性在交易网中的重要性所有用户数据需进行强加密处理,确保敏感信息如密码和账户信息不被泄露。常用加密方式包括HTTPS、AES等。
DDoS攻击会导致平台不可用,需要设置防火墙和网络流量监控,同时应采取流量清洗等措施。
了解你的客户(KYC)和反洗钱(AML)的合规要求是交易平台至关重要的环节。通过有效的身份审核,预防不法行为。
采用冷钱包与热钱包结合的方式,确保用户资产的安全性。冷钱包用于长时间存储,而热钱包则用于日常交易。
--- ### 5. 与扩展交易平台良好的用户体验是吸引用户的关键。可以通过功能设计简洁化、页面加载时间等方式来提高用户满意度。
通过负载均衡、数据库等手段,提升平台的性能,以应对高并发的交易需求。
多币种支持使得用户能够在一个平台上进行不同虚拟币的交易,提升用户粘性。
在设计时需考虑系统的可扩展性,确保在增加内存、处理能力等资源时不影响现有用户的体验。
--- ### 6. 虚拟币交易的法律监管不同国家对虚拟币交易的政策各异,有些国家完全禁止,有些国家则采取开放态度。在构建交易网时,须认真研究相关法律法规。
遵从当地的法律法规会增加交易平台的合法性,开发时需要整合合规性审计工具,确保平台安全运营。
面对不断变化的法律环境,建议定期进行法律咨询,确保交易平台的合规性与适应性。
--- ### 7. 常见问题解答与解决方案用户在使用过程中可能会遇到各种问题,如无法注册、找不到交易入口等。应设置完善的FAQ系统和在线客服支持,以便快速解决用户疑问。
提供多种技术支持渠道,包括电话、电子邮件和在线聊天,帮助用户高效解决技术问题。
保持平台的更新维护是确保交易稳定和安全的重要措施。定期发布安全补丁,及时修复bug,持续用户体验。
--- 以上内容为虚拟币交易网源码的构建及相关信息的初步概述。如需更深入的探讨与细节,请根据具体模块进行扩充,达到3600字及以上的要求。